The Board of Directors also proposes the re-election of the following individuals to the Board of Directors for a further one-year term each, until completion of the AGM 2025:
- Marion Helmes
- Angelica Kohlmann
- Christoph Mäder
- Roger Nitsch
- Barbara Richmond
- Jürgen Steinemann
- Olivier Verscheure

Further motions include the election of the Compensation Committee, and the approval of the compensation of the Board of Directors and the Executive Committee.
The Board of Directors is proposing a 14% dividend increase from CHF 3.50 to CHF 4.00 per share. Subject to approval at the upcoming Annual General Meeting, 50% of the dividend will be paid out of the capital contribution reserve and will therefore be free from Swiss withholding tax.

2023 Annual and Sustainability Reports
Lonza today published its 2023 online Annual Report and Sustainability Report, which is aligned with Global Reporting Initiative (GRI) standards. PDF versions of the reports can be accessed via the Annual Report webpage, which can be found here.
The 2023 Sustainability Report is Lonza’s sixth sustainability report. The report provides insights into the company’s commitments and performance related to the most relevant sustainability priorities for its business and stakeholders.

Responsible business is both an ethical and a commercial imperative for Lonza. Since 2022, environmental, social and governance (ESG) metrics have been incorporated into Lonza’s compensation policy for both management and employees. This ensures that sustainability remains an integral part of every employee’s daily work and sustainability achievements are recognized and rewarded as a core strategic pillar of Lonza’s long-term success.
